Understanding Hemorrhoids

Understanding hemorrhoids is the first step towards finding relief. Hemorrhoids can be classified into two main types: internal and external. Internal hemorrhoids occur inside the rectum and are typically painless, while external hemorrhoids develop under the skin around the anus and can be painful. Both types can cause significant discomfort and require different treatment approaches. By understanding the differences between internal and external hemorrhoids, individuals can better navigate their treatment options and find the most effective relief.
Causes of Hemorrhoids
The causes of hemorrhoids are multifaceted and can include a combination of factors such as genetics, diet, lifestyle, and overall health. A low-fiber diet, for example, can lead to constipation, which increases the risk of developing hemorrhoids. Similarly, a sedentary lifestyle, obesity, and poor bowel habits can also contribute to the development of hemorrhoids. Medical Treatments for Hemorrhoids
In addition to lifestyle modifications, medical treatments can provide effective relief from hemorrhoids. These can include: * Topical creams and ointments to reduce inflammation and pain * Suppositories to reduce swelling and discomfort * Rubber band ligation to cut off blood flow to the hemorrhoid * Sclerotherapy to shrink the hemorrhoid * Surgery to remove the hemorrhoidHome Remedies for Hemorrhoid Relief

Complications of Hemorrhoids
If left untreated, hemorrhoids can lead to complications such as increased pain, bleeding, and infection. In severe cases, hemorrhoids can also cause anemia, due to chronic blood loss, and rectal prolapse, where the rectum loses its normal attachments and protrudes out of the body.
